| Product Type | Four-Band Portable Radio with Bluetooth, USB, and TF Card Playback |
| Brand | Aconatic |
| Model | AN-777 |
| Frequency Bands | FM (87-108 MHz), AM (520-1710 kHz), SW1 (2.3-10.0 MHz), SW2 (10.0-22.0 MHz) |
| Power Source AC | 220-240V ~50 Hz via detachable AC power cord |
| Power Source DC | 6V (4 x 1.5V D batteries) or built-in high capacity lithium polymer battery |
| Bluetooth | Yes, Bluetooth pairing with external devices (name: AN-777) |
| Audio Playback | USB flash drive, TF card, Bluetooth streaming |
| Output Power | 3W |
| Speaker | 5 inch |
| Headphone Jack | 3.5mm |
| Antenna | Telescopic antenna for FM/SW; AM uses internal ferrite bar |
| Controls | Volume/Power knob, Band selector, Tuning knob, Play/Pause, Prev, Next |
| Additional Features | Handle for portability, USB/TF/BT reading system |
| Safety | Do not open; risk of electric shock; keep away from rain and moisture |
| Maintenance | Clean with soft dry cloth; remove batteries if not used for long periods |
| Country of Origin | Made in China |

AC POWER :
You can power your portable system by plugging the detachable AC power cord into the AC inlet on the back of the unit and into a wall AC power outlet. Check that the rated voltage of your unit matches your local voltage. Make sure that the AC power cord is fully inserted into the unit.

DC POWER :
Open the battery cover, Insert 1.5V x 4 "D" size batteries into the battery compartment, ensure the batteries are inserted in designated order to avoid any damage cause to the unit. Always remove the batteries when the unit is not used for a long period of time, as this may cause leakage to the batteries and subsequently damage the unit.
Note
that this product is also built-in with high capacity battery as additional operation option.

Charging
This unit is built-in with high capacity lithium polymer battery. For first time usage, charge the unit with equipped charging cable for 7-8 hours. After charged, "turn On/Off" switch to On position to start unit operation.
Installing the Batteries
1 Open the lid of the battery case.
2 Insert the batteries with correct polarity.
3 Close the lid.
Battery life
Using batteries R20 (size D) SUM-1(NS): FM\AM\SW1\SW2: Approx.20 hours.
Replacing batteries
When the sound becomes weak or distorted, replace all the batteries with new ones.
Note
When the unit is not to be used for a long period of time, remove the batteries to avoid damage caused by battery leakage and corrosion.
Playing Music
Insert a U Disk or TF Card into the "U DISK or TF Card Slot" with audio file. It will automatically content as default priority, Press prev/next to select to play previous or next audio content.
Operating the Radio
1 Turn the unit on by rotating the VOLUME knob clockwise.
2 Set BAND to FM, AM, SW1 or SW2


3 Tune in a station using TUNING.
TUNING

natural_image
Concentric circles diagram with no text or symbols- To improve radio reception
- To turn off the radio, set VOLUME to "OFF".
FM: Extend the telescopic antenna and adjust the length and angle for the best reception.
AM: Since the reception is affected by the direction of the radio, rotate the radio horizontally for optimum reception.
SW: Extend the telescopic antenna and adjust the length for the best reception.

BLUETOOTH FUNCTION
The Bluetooth connection: press the "" button, switch to Bluetooth mode, you can hear a "Bluetooth" sound, Switching on bluetooth in compatible device (e.g. mobile phone and computer etc.), then search the "AN-777" product name by connecting the bluetooth, hear sound of "Connected", then playing audio files/songs from the device. If the connection failed, turn on/off the unit and repeat the above steps.
